JOB SUMMARY
The Department of Public Administration is seeking to hire part-time instructors to teach within our NASPAA-accredited MPA program and our newly created Bachelor of Arts in Public Service. All of our MPA courses are taught online, using the Canvas and Zoom platforms. The MPA program offers seven core courses (History and Theory; Research Methods; Budgeting; Human Resources, Public Management; Policy Analysis; and Strategic Planning) and 5 concentration courses. The department offers concentrations in Leadership, Public Financial Management, Non-Profit Management, Human Resource Management, and Community Planning and Management. The Department has an existing California County Cohort program serving students from across the state of CA. We are seeking both seasoned public service practitioners and academics who want to engage with and teach the next generation of public service leaders. Applicants should review our course offerings before applying to indicate the courses they are qualified to teach.
TYPICAL ACTIVITIES
Qualified candidates must demonstrate a commitment to excellence in teaching and mentoring a diverse student population, and to working effectively with students, staff, and colleagues in the Department. Faculty in the MPA program teach remotely, using both Canvas and Zoom. Around 75% of our courses are taught synchronously, from 7:00 PM to 9:45 PM, Monday through Thursday using the Zoom platform. The other 25% are taught asynchronously. Faculty who wish to teach in the async mode must engage with the University's online course development staff to build a high-quality course shell before courses are offered. While not expected, many of our current part-time faculty attend department meetings and events, graduation, and serve as mentors to our students.
